#618578 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#618578 is composed of 38% red, 52.2%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 9.8%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 158.3 degrees, a saturation of 15.7% and a lightness of 45.1%. #618578 color hex could be obtained by blending #c2fff0 with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

● #618578 color description : Mostly desaturated dark cyan - lime green.
#618578 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#618578 has RGB values of R:97, G:133,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0.27, M:0, Y:0.1, K:0.48. Its decimal value is 6391160.

Shades and Tints of #618578
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060807 is the darkest color, while #fcfd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#618578
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#737373 is the less saturated color, while #09dd91 is the most saturated one.
